Most veg curries are easy. For butternut and cabbage ,fry some mustard seeds in a little oil, add your sliced onions,chillies and curry leaves. Braise for a few minutes and then add your veg and salt. Garnish with dhania when cooked. Yellow potato curry is similar, but you add turmeric after adding your onions and chillies.

I'm keen to use butternut, but not cabbage. How would I make just a butternut curry? Do I add the butternut raw or boil first?

Cook the butternut on low at first. Once you see water starting to appear, you can increase your heat to medium.
